Here's a detailed description: Size: The subwoofer has a 12-inch diameter, which refers to the diameter of the cone. This size is ideal for producing a rich, deep bass response while maintaining clarity at higher volumes. Power Handling: The 600-watt RMS rating indicates the continuous power the subwoofer can handle without damage. RMS (Root Mean Square) power is a standard measure for the subwoofer's sustained performance, unlike peak power which refers to the maximum short-term power the subwoofer can handle. A 600-watt RMS subwoofer is ideal for high-output bass in a variety of audio systems. Frequency Response: It is designed to reproduce low-frequency sounds, typically ranging from 20 Hz to around 200 Hz. This makes it well-suited for music genres that emphasize deep bass, such as hip-hop, electronic, or rock. Sensitivity: Sensitivity refers to how effectively the subwoofer converts power into sound. A higher sensitivity means the subwoofer produces louder sound with less power, which is important for efficiency. Voice Coil: The subwoofer is likely to have a high-quality voice coil that can handle the 600 watts of RMS power. The voice coil is responsible for driving the cone to produce sound. Construction: The subwoofer is typically built with durable materials for the cone, such as polypropylene or fiberglass, and a strong but lightweight surround (rubber or foam). The frame is usually made of steel or aluminum to provide strength and reduce vibrations. Enclosure Compatibility: For optimal performance, the 12-inch 600-watt RMS subwoofer will be paired with a properly sized and tuned enclosure. Common types of enclosures are sealed (for tight, accurate bass) or ported (for louder, boomy bass). Impedance: Most 12-inch subwoofers come in either 2-ohm or 4-ohm impedance options, affecting the power handling and compatibility with amplifiers. Applications: This subwoofer is ideal for car audio systems, home theater systems, or any sound system requiring deep, impactful bass.
